请教MYSQL读取中文乱码 补充下!如果有必要可以修改MY.INI的设置。麻烦大哥们帮帮忙说个办法! 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 web.config改一下你数据库的编码格式 <appSettings> <add key="Conection" value="Server=127.0.0.1;User ID=root;Password=;Database=box;CharSet=gb2312;"/> </appSettings> 2楼朋友: 以为我有个程序软件的数据库编码是LATIN1的。所以不能修改啊。如果能修改就不会这么伤脑筋了啊。 怎么可能呢。我这个连接字符串一直用呢。改一下你的编码格式就行了<appSettings> <add key="Conection" value="Server=127.0.0.1;User ID=root;Password=;Database=box;CharSet=gb2312;"/> </appSettings>红色的就是你要改的东西 我页面编码默认没做修改。试用了GB2312显示出来一样乱码。看看我的web.config文件如下[code=INIFile]<?xml version="1.0"?><!-- 注意: 除了手动编辑此文件以外,您还可以使用 Web 管理工具来配置应用程序的设置。可以使用 Visual Studio 中的 “网站”->“Asp.Net 配置”选项。 设置和注释的完整列表在 machine.config.comments 中,该文件通常位于 \Windows\Microsoft.Net\Framework\v2.x\Config 中--><configuration> <appSettings> <add key="DataTwo" value="Server=127.0.0.1;User ID=root;Password=*******;Database=DATA;CharSet=gb2312;"/> </appSettings> <connectionStrings/> <system.web> <!-- 设置 compilation debug="true" 将调试符号插入 已编译的页面中。但由于这会 影响性能,因此只在开发过程中将此值 设置为 true。 --> <compilation debug="true"> <assemblies> <add assembly="System.Transactions, Version=2.0.0.0, Culture=neutral, PublicKeyToken=B77A5C561934E089"/> <add assembly="System.Configuration.Install, Version=2.0.0.0, Culture=neutral, PublicKeyToken=B03F5F7F11D50A3A"/></assemblies></compilation> <!-- 通过 <authentication> 节可以配置 ASP.NET 使用的 安全身份验证模式, 以标识传入的用户。 --> <authentication mode="Windows"/> <!-- 如果在执行请求的过程中出现未处理的错误, 则通过 <customErrors> 节可以配置相应的处理步骤。具体说来, 开发人员通过该节可以配置 要显示的 html 错误页 以代替错误堆栈跟踪。 <customErrors mode="RemoteOnly" defaultRedirect="GenericErrorPage.htm"> <error statusCode="403" redirect="NoAccess.htm" /> <error statusCode="404" redirect="FileNotFound.htm" /> </customErrors> --> </system.web></configuration>[/code]看看这里有错误没。就加了数据库连接! 7楼朋友 我是修改了。不修改连接不上啦。但是还是乱码。你也看看我发到9楼的WEB.CONFIG配置。 6楼朋友: 我在页面设置过了。包括试过 了utf-8[code=INIFile]<META http-equiv=Content-Type content="text/html; CharSet=utf8"><META http-equiv=Content-Type content="text/html; CharSet=GB2312">[/code]都一一测试过了。全部乱码! CharSet=gb2312;设置成和你数据库一样的编码格式 求助,求助 文本框!看内容回答。 为什么我的网站会有需要运行以下加载项“Microsoft Data Access" HELP!!!!!!!!!!!!!! datalist中添加每条记录的编号出现的问题 datagrid+adapter+dataset的排序 一个关于datagrid的问题 .NET集合问题 怎样在水晶报表中显示两个库的金额汇总? 如何在DataGrid上设置某些列(是动态产生的列)可以直接修改。在线。 asp如何读取rtf格式? 这种强悍的域名是怎么实现的?
<appSettings>
<add key="Conection" value="Server=127.0.0.1;User ID=root;Password=;Database=box;CharSet=gb2312;"/>
</appSettings>
以为我有个程序软件的数据库编码是LATIN1的。所以不能修改啊。如果能修改就不会这么伤脑筋了啊。
<appSettings>
<add key="Conection" value="Server=127.0.0.1;User ID=root;Password=;Database=box;CharSet=gb2312;"/>
</appSettings>
红色的就是你要改的东西
[code=INIFile]<?xml version="1.0"?>
<!--
注意: 除了手动编辑此文件以外,您还可以使用
Web 管理工具来配置应用程序的设置。可以使用 Visual Studio 中的
“网站”->“Asp.Net 配置”选项。
设置和注释的完整列表在
machine.config.comments 中,该文件通常位于
\Windows\Microsoft.Net\Framework\v2.x\Config 中
-->
<configuration>
<appSettings>
<add key="DataTwo" value="Server=127.0.0.1;User ID=root;Password=*******;Database=DATA;CharSet=gb2312;"/>
</appSettings>
<connectionStrings/>
<system.web>
<!--
设置 compilation debug="true" 将调试符号插入
已编译的页面中。但由于这会
影响性能,因此只在开发过程中将此值
设置为 true。
-->
<compilation debug="true">
<assemblies>
<add assembly="System.Transactions, Version=2.0.0.0, Culture=neutral, PublicKeyToken=B77A5C561934E089"/>
<add assembly="System.Configuration.Install, Version=2.0.0.0, Culture=neutral, PublicKeyToken=B03F5F7F11D50A3A"/></assemblies></compilation>
<!--
通过 <authentication> 节可以配置 ASP.NET 使用的
安全身份验证模式,
以标识传入的用户。
-->
<authentication mode="Windows"/>
<!--
如果在执行请求的过程中出现未处理的错误,
则通过 <customErrors> 节可以配置相应的处理步骤。具体说来,
开发人员通过该节可以配置
要显示的 html 错误页
以代替错误堆栈跟踪。 <customErrors mode="RemoteOnly" defaultRedirect="GenericErrorPage.htm">
<error statusCode="403" redirect="NoAccess.htm" />
<error statusCode="404" redirect="FileNotFound.htm" />
</customErrors>
-->
</system.web>
</configuration>[/code]看看这里有错误没。就加了数据库连接!
我是修改了。不修改连接不上啦。但是还是乱码。你也看看我发到9楼的WEB.CONFIG配置。
我在页面设置过了。包括试过 了utf-8[code=INIFile]
<META http-equiv=Content-Type content="text/html; CharSet=utf8">
<META http-equiv=Content-Type content="text/html; CharSet=GB2312">
[/code]都一一测试过了。全部乱码!